A leading provider of Unified Commerce solutions is seeking an Aptos ONE Integration Developer to join their Professional Services team. This role is based in West Midlands and involves developing microservice extensions and collaborating within an agile framework.
Candidates should have a Bachelor's degree in computer science with 3 to 5 years of software engineering experience focused on cloud native development. A competitive salary and comprehensive benefits are offered, reflecting the opportunities for career growth.

How to prepare for a job interview at Aptos
✨Know Your Tech Stack
Make sure you’re well-versed in TypeScript and AWS, as these are crucial for the role. Brush up on your knowledge of microservices and cloud-native development principles, so you can confidently discuss how you've applied them in past projects.
✨Showcase Agile Experience
Since the role involves working within an agile framework, be prepared to share specific examples of how you've contributed to agile teams. Highlight your experience with sprints, stand-ups, and any tools you’ve used to facilitate collaboration.
✨Prepare for Problem-Solving Questions
Expect technical questions that assess your problem-solving skills. Practice coding challenges or system design scenarios related to cloud-native applications, as this will demonstrate your ability to think critically under pressure.
✨Ask Insightful Questions
At the end of the interview, don’t forget to ask questions that show your interest in the company and the role. Inquire about the team dynamics, ongoing projects, or how they measure success in the position. This not only shows your enthusiasm but also helps you gauge if it’s the right fit for you.
